Overview

 

The workshop includes a combination of theory, discussions, research, individual task and team orientation delivery.

The following topics are included but not limited to:

 

·       NSW WHS Legal framework

·       PCBU and worker obligations

·       Work Health and Safety Mindset

·       Contribute to own safety in the workplace

·       WHS Management Systems

·       Hazard Identification, Risk Assessment

·       Risk Management

·       Continuous improvement

·       Successful Management of WHS in the workplace
